First one of the "Stinkhorn" pattern. What i did was take the traditional Saddlehorn pattern folder and put a different blade style in it. Took a while to do that, timing etc,. It has a 2 3/4 inch blade in a traditional slipjoint action. I thought the Stinkhorn name was funny so i used that name and since it used a Saddlehorn handle, bam!. This is in my Off grid style and finish. Micarta handle that i carved up to give added grip. Now to try it out for a bit. If the pattern works i will make a couple of nice ones. That is the most useful blade for me. Some folks prefer a different blade style but this one works well for what i encounter on a daily basis. It weighs under 2 ounces so it can be put in a shirt pocket.
